During installation, I chose "Embedded Git". Uninstalled Sourcetree & Git and reinstalled Sourcetree. Result: re-adds SourceTreeForWindows as an authorized OAuth App in GitHub, but the endless pop-ups prompting me for credentials continues. That very same Access Token works fine using command-line Git on my Linux computer. 6) Clone repo and there should be an external modal dialog for authentication to the TFS. 4) Reinstall GIT with an option 'Git Credential Manager Core' enabled () 5) Start SourceTree. Authentication failed for GitHub with username.". 2) Switch SourceTree to 'system' git in Tools -> Options -> Git -> Git Version (at the bottom) 3) Close SourceTree. Using that here, the Options dialog says "Login failed. My GitHub account uses MFA, so I use a GitHub "Access Token" as my password. Tried changing to "Basic" and then "Refresh Password". That succeeds and the Options dialog says "Authentication OK". I never use command-line git on this computer (I have Sourcetree :) ) Was using System Git (according to Options dialog). Two-factor authentication (2FA) is an extra layer of security used when logging into websites or apps. This step will fix any incompatibility issues and ensure that your. GitHub: No security changes, only pushes, pulls, issue edits, etc. To fix it, you can run git pull origin or use the git push -rebase origin. This afternoon, any push/pull prompts with the username/password dialog (which 3 different ones appear at different times). The error message that I was receiving seemed pretty generic at the time. I pushed a change this morning and all was fine. Github Two-factor Authentication with SourceTree SourceTree error. Source Tree: No changes to SourceTree were done by me. Logon failed, use ctrl+c to cancel basic credential prompt. Git -c diff.mnemonicprefix=false -c core.quotepath=false fetch origin ![]() If I try to push/pull, one of 3 various username/password dialogs appear. You can open and report issues with Git Credential Manager on the project GitHub.- Sourcetree has stopped authenticating with GitHub. A token can be revoked through Azure Repos. Git commands that connect to this account won't prompt for user credentials until the token expires. With two-factor authentication (2FA) enabled, youll need to use a second factor when accessing GitHub through your browser. Once authenticated, the credential manager creates and caches a personal access token for future connections to the repo. If your account has multi-factor authentication enabled, the credential manager prompts you to go through that process as well. Provide your Microsoft account or Azure AD credentials. When you connect to a Git repository from your Git client for the first time, the credential manager prompts for credentials. Installation instructions are included in the GitHub repository for GCM. I wiped out the SourceTree again and installed 2.1.2.5 version. I had the same problem: after asking the password to the local GIT server the session failed because of SSHASKPASS. I wiped out the SourceTree (uninstall and the directory deleted) and installed 2.4.7.0 SourceTree. You may use SSH keys to authenticate to Azure Repos, or you may use Git Credential Manager. I updated the SourceTree and the authentications failed. Make sure to enable the Git Credential Manager installation option. Install Git Credential Manager WindowsÄownload and run the latest Git for Windows installer, which includes Git Credential Manager. If your environment doesn't have an integration available, configure your IDE with a Personal Access Token or SSH to connect to your repositories. IntelliJ and Android Studio with the Azure Repos Plugin for IntelliJ. ![]() Besides supporting multi-factor authentication with Azure Repos, credential managers also support two-factor authentication with GitHub repositories.Īzure Repos provides IDE support for Microsoft account and Azure AD authentication through the following clients: Credential managers support multi-factor authentication through Microsoft account or Azure Active Directory (Azure AD). Credential managers let you use the same credentials that you use for the Azure DevOps Services web portal. Git Credential Manager simplifies authentication with your Azure Repos Git repositories. ![]() GitHub - microsoft/Git-Credential-Manager-for-Windows: Secure Git credential storage for Windows with support for Visual Studio Team Services, GitHub, and Bitbucket multi-factor authentication. Azure DevOps Services | Azure DevOps Server 2022 - Azure DevOps Server 2019 | TFS 2018 Secure Git credential storage for Windows with support for Visual Studio Team Services, GitHub, and Bitbucket multi-factor authentication.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|